On 09/01/2009 03:32 PM, Jan Kiszka wrote:
I'm worried about vm-exits that may take precedence over the #db trap.
If we skip to save/restore dr6 for them, the value that the interception
handler sees later on will be bogus. Or is this architecturally impossible?

I think it's architectually impossible. Debug traps take effect after the instruction executed, so if we made it to that point, nothing else can cause the vmexit.
